  • FirePro M5950 is connected by MXM-A (3.0), and FirePro M6100 uses MXM-B (3.0) interface.
  • FirePro M6100 has 1 GB more memory, than FirePro M5950.
  • FirePro M5950 is used in Mobile workstations, and FirePro M6100 - in Laptops.
  • FirePro M5950 is build with Terascale 2 architecture, and FirePro M6100 - with GCN.
  • Core clock speed of FirePro M6100 is 375 MHz higher, than FirePro M5950.
  • FirePro M5950 is manufactured by 40 nm process technology, and FirePro M6100 - by 28 nm process technology.
  • Memory clock speed of FirePro M6100 is 5100 MHz higher, than FirePro M5950.
